Verdict

Recent results show how hard this race is to solve and that favourites do not fare well. That being said DIVIN BERE is taken to continue what is already proving to be a brilliant Festival for his yard. He was weak in the market before his Huntingdon defeat of Master Blueyes. That rival was strongly fancied and has gone on to develop into a leading contender for the Triumph Hurdle. The fact that Divin Bere looked and ran as though he would improve for the run augurs well for his prospects given that he was set to receive 15lb from that same rival in this. Master Blueyes' trainer Alan King is well represented and Dino Velvet could prove the pick. His second to Don Bersy is good form and he looks the ideal sort to be suited by his race. Paul Nicholls has an outstanding record in this and Dolos looks the pick of his runners.
